 SHILLONG: The Shillong High Court will be formally inaugurated by Chief Justice of India, Justice Altamas Kabir in the presence of Union Law Minister, Ashwani Kumar on Monday.

Justice T Meena Kumari was sworn in as the first Chief Justice of the Shillong High Court by Governor RS Mooshahary at Raj Bhavan on Saturday, paving the way for a full-fledged court in the State.

The establishment of a full-fledged High Court in Meghalaya is expected to reduce the growing number of pending cases, besides providing employment opportunities to the youths of the State.

Besides Meghalaya, Manipur and Tripura are the other two states in the North East which will have their own high courts following the amendment of the North East Re-Organization Act, 1971.
